How this was worked out

Every year of the Nissan Maxima was compared against its own history rather than against other cars, which removes popularity and age from the answer — a common car draws more complaints at equal reliability, and an older one has had longer to accumulate them. A year is flagged when it drew at least 2.5× this model's median and at least 50 complaints.

This is a fault record, not a review. Nobody files a federal complaint to say the car was fine, so it shows what tends to go wrong — not whether owners liked it, and not whether it is a good car.
